Among mapmakers, it has been a challenge to create a modern Echo Isles--chiefly, a mirrored symmetry map. There have been unpopular attempts, such as Rune Maul.
My personal opinion is that Tidehunters is already a successful neo Echo Isles...
But anyway, that was the "challenge" for me, in this map. I imagined Echo Isles receiving an "update" by extending the map downwards. That is, after the first natural expansion, the map continues with a further expansion.
I also have wanted to incorporate destructible rocks, and in this map I use them to delay natural access. The natural is in closer proximity than typical, an idea I have also been liking.
Other notes:
-I like strong consumables (L3/L4) being dropped by a higher level creep, a la Turtle Rock. I dislike how easily sniped they are on most modern maps, but I still like them being in the middle of the map to be fought over.
-I like expansions being easier to take.
